Output 3236502620eb66237076e1511171de3a8e3380f0abc582e0e89be8389b959adb:3

value
163544
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2612a32c5a1595014b8301c09e878f4f44ac62b0 OP_EQUAL
address
35AKvnKkK74TpbD8RtKiLmChuV2dnWur5E
transaction
3236502620eb66237076e1511171de3a8e3380f0abc582e0e89be8389b959adb
confirmations
132592
spent
true